Add 12/42 and 4/6
12/42 + 4/6 is 20/21.
Steps for adding fractions
- Find the least common denominator or LCM of the two denominators:
LCM of 42 and 6 is 42
Next, find the equivalent fraction of both fractional numbers with denominator 42 - For the 1st fraction, since 42 × 1 = 42,
12/42 = 12 × 1/42 × 1 = 12/42 - Likewise, for the 2nd fraction, since 6 × 7 = 42,
4/6 = 4 × 7/6 × 7 = 28/42 - Add the two like fractions:
12/42 + 28/42 = 12 + 28/42 = 40/42 - 40/42 simplified gives 20/21
- So, 12/42 + 4/6 = 20/21
